Despite being the winners of the 2020 Deadly Draw tournament, Ivelisse & Diamante get less respect than Taz. They should be honoured as champions, yet we hardly see them make it to Dynamite. Tonight, that changes as they face off with Serena Deeb and Big Swole, who are teaming for the very first time. Last week, Diamante & Iveliesse helped Nyla Rose attack Red Velvet backstage, but Swole & Deeb made the save, setting up this match.
Big Swole Gets Isolated
Deeb started up with Ivelisse, and was able to force her into the corner but no clean break from Ivelisse. She’d be taken down by a running Deeb before Swole was tagged in to hit some big strikes. Diamante tagged in, but was hit with an explosive backbreaker before a big belly to belly suplex.
Deeb almost got the tag back in, before Diamante elbowed her in the face. Swole was hung up on the ropes and hit with a German Suplex, followed by a double suplex. Ivelisse would drop Swole with a twisting double arm suplex, before Diamante tagged back in.
Swole was isolated in enemy territory, and Deeb was itching to get in. She’d almost get the tag before taking a knee to the stomach, but was getting more and more fired up. Deeb would tag in, and completely change the complexion of the match. She’d get Ivelisse in a deathlock and suplex Diamante, and just do her best to control this match.
Dean Malenko Would Be Proud
A neckbreak in the ropes followed by a big gutbuster would set up the Figure Four Leg Lock, but Ivelisse rolled to the tag. Double knees to the head and a double slam would put Deeb down for a two count. Deeb countered a neckbreaker attempt into a suplex, and Swole came back in to look for Dirty Dancing but ended up caught by Ivelisse.
She’d stay in the fight, hit a headbutt, Tiger Driver and the Clearwater Cloverleaf. Deeb got a submission on Ivelisse, and this one was over. After the match, Nyla Rose ran to the ring to help a beatdown, and Red Velvet made the save with a chair.
